Hotel Overview
Why Stay at M Resort for Las Vegas Market (Winter)
M Resort Spa Casino is an independently owned boutique resort perched on a mesa in south Henderson at 2,200-foot elevation — delivering sweeping Strip skyline and valley views from every guestroom. Opened in 2009, the 390-room property has built a loyal upscale locals following with its DayDream adults-only pool oasis (infinity-edge pool, ice-railed bar, VIP cabanas), full-service spa, and eight-restaurant lineup anchored by Anthony's Steak House. The rooftop cocktail lounge and weekend pool events attract a sophisticated crowd, with Strip nightclubs a 20-minute rideshare away.

Nightclubs in January. Las Vegas Market (Winter) in January falls outside Las Vegas's pool party season, which concentrates trade show nightlife entirely into late-night venues. OMNIA Nightclub, XS, Hakkasan, Zouk, LIV, and Marquee all program year-round regardless of season. January and February historically attract major DJ residency starts — artists front-loading the calendar before EDC and Memorial Day, which means strong headliner bookings during most winter convention weeks.
